The ABUS 8KS 2-foot security chain features 5/16" thick hardened steel square links with a protective nylon sleeve and anti-corrosion coating, delivering heavy-duty, weatherproof protection for bikes, trailers, and industrial property. Designed to resist aggressive attacks and tool tampering, this chain combines durability with trusted ABUS craftsmanship since 1924.

If you don't want your bike stolen, get this with a high-end padlock.
I had my first ever road bike stolen and vowed it will never happen again.Previously, I had used one of the OnGuard U-locks (don't remember the model name/number because I purchased it 11 years ago), and it was nowhere to be found when I realized my bike was stolen. After I bought a new road bike, I did an extensive search of the major heavy-duty locks out there. What did I find? Numerous videos of these so-called super high-security Kryptonite U-locks costing $100+ getting picked in seconds or cut in minutes, not to mention videos of all kinds of cables getting cut like butter. Combination locks are laughable. There are all kinds of marketing gimmicks out there, including thin cables surrounded by a thick layer of rubber/plastic material and anti-theft protection (there is ONE account of a successful claim through the first 4 pages of google search but who knows if that is real; FYI, you need to submit the broken/compromised lock but most thieves take the lock with the bike).After spending days researching different combinations, here is the most secure combination I have found: A heavy duty chain + padlock that cannot be easily picked. Also, a digital U-lock as an added security measure.- Heavy duty chain: There is a video on YouTube that compares different chains. 12KS is the model that was tested in the video. It takes 4-5 minutes in ideal conditions (flat on the ground, allowing a thief to use his/her entire body weight) to cut using a giant bolt cutter. I can't imagine anyone being able to cut this with a bolt cutter if it is several inches off the ground.- Padlock: Again, a quick YouTube search will reveal how easily some of these can be picked. I won't endorse any particular company, but get one that has multiple discs and is not susceptible to hacking with a bump key. The best ones appear to cost $100+.- Digital U-Lock: The concept of keyless, digital locks with thick shackles is promising. There are several different startup companies competing for the next big market. Most of them are shipping their products around September, so we will see how easy/difficult it will be to hack these.PROS:- Very, very tough- Short (makes it more difficult for thieves to maneuver)- The two squares at the ends interlock so that you can use a padlock with a very thick shackleCONS:- Heavy. 4 lbs.- Limited versatility because it is only 2'. Wish they sold a 3' one.OVERALL: Highly recommended, especially for those in SF and NYC.

This is one step below using an anchor chain from a destroyer. I love it.
Pros- Stong. Very strong. Strong like bull. Fits together well. Nylon cover is very well thought out and useful. Pairs perfectly with an Abus Granit lock. Did I mention its strong?Cons- One end link is designed to have the other fed through it for locking, as such it will only loop to one diameter without modification (i.e. cutting off loops). Cutting off loops will probably require you to get a torch or to burn through a few cutting discs. Due to the large links this chain is not very... "flexible" for lack of a better term. If you have to fit it into a tight space your gonna have a bad time.This chain came with an Abus lock I recently ordered. It is a very substantial chain that weighs about 3.5 lbs per foot. The cover may not seem necessary, but once you put it onto something you will see that it very much serves a purpose and you will be glad to have it. This chain could leave some serious marks on even a powder coated surface if you were to drag it across. One loop on the end is longer than the other- this is so you can feed the small link through the larger one, giving you more options for locking. This will be the only way you can lock it if you are using a Abus Granit lock. The links are very large, made of hardened square steel stock, appear to have an anodized coating on them. They are welded very well at the gap in the link. If you need a very strong chain to secure something of high value this is a great choice. I highly recommend it and will be buying more.
